Zamfara To Pay Civil Servants 13th Month Salary

Governor Dauda Lawal of Zamfara State has authorised the payment of “13th-month salaries” to both state and local government workers as part of a welfare package for citizens.

The Head of Service, Ahmed Liman, conveyed this directive in a circular issued in Gusau on Friday, as disclosed to the public.

In a statement provided to journalists on Friday, the Senior Special Assistant to the Governor on Media and Publicity, Sulaiman Idris, highlighted this notable move as the first of its kind in the state’s history.

Idris stated that this decision aligns with the state government’s dedication to the welfare of workers and aims to inspire enhanced performance among the workforce.

“Today, Governor Dauda Lawal has approved the payment of end-of-year bonuses to public and civil servants in the state. This gesture is intended to elevate the workers’ spirits and offer them financial support during the holiday season.

“This action exemplifies Governor Lawal’s commitment to implementing policies that improve working conditions, raise salaries, and create opportunities for career advancement for government workers.

“The disbursement of the 13th-month salary is just one among several initiatives geared towards empowering workers and fostering economic growth in the state.”
